Description

Calcium signaling contains a unique selection of chapters that cover a wide range of contemporary topics in this ubiquitous and diverse system of cell signaling.

This book has the flavor of a primary text book, but it is much more than that.

It covers topics ranging from the fundamental aspects of calcium signaling to its clinical implications, in a thoughtful and comprehensive way.

It discusses cutting edge researches, and critical issues at depth, and it presents many testable hypotheses for future research.

It includes the theoretical and the methodological topics as well as topics related to mathematical modeling, and simulations.

If you want to read about calcium signaling in different mammalian cells, oocytes, Zebrafishes, and even in plants, in one and the same book, then this book will not disappoint you.

From the beginners to the experts in the field of calcium signaling, everybody will find something useful in this very timely book.
